How to write 3,091 in Roman numerals

To write 3,091 in Roman numerals, combine MMM (3,000), XC (90) and I (1) to get MMMXCI.

The numeral MMMXCI is read from left to right, from the largest value to the smallest, adding each symbol as you go. It uses subtractive notation — XC — where a smaller symbol placed before a larger one is subtracted rather than added (for example, XC means 100 − 10 = 90).
